C语言是计算机领域的基础编程语言,广泛应用于多个专业。以下是需要学习C语言的主要专业及应用方向:
计算机科学与技术
作为核心专业之一,涵盖计算机系统、算法设计、操作系统、计算机网络等,C语言是理解底层原理和开发系统级应用的基础。
软件工程
专注于软件开发全周期管理,C语言用于系统软件、嵌入式系统开发及性能优化,是掌握软件工程核心技能的必修课程。
电子信息工程
结合电子技术与信息技术,涉及嵌入式系统、通信设备开发等,C语言在硬件驱动、信号处理等场景中具有重要应用。
自动化与控制工程
用于设计自动控制系统、机器人技术及工业自动化,C语言在编写控制算法、嵌入式设备编程中发挥关键作用。
通信工程
涉及通信系统设计、网络协议开发及信号处理,C语言在底层网络协议栈、路由器开发中应用广泛。
嵌入式系统
专注于嵌入式软件与硬件结合,C语言是开发嵌入式应用(如智能家居、工业控制)的核心工具。
计算机应用技术
应用计算机技术解决实际问题,如系统集成、数据分析等,C语言用于开发高效、可靠的工具类软件。
总结 :C语言适用专业广泛,建议根据兴趣和职业规划选择。计算机类相关专业(如计算机科学与技术、软件工程)是C语言应用的核心领域,同时电子信息工程、自动化、通信工程等专业也能发挥其底层编程优势。